Mark Smith: In India, we currently see particularly strong demand in technical textiles

Divya SBy Divya SJuly 24, 20269 Mins Read
Share Facebook Twitter LinkedIn WhatsApp Copy Link

As India’s textile industry advances towards greater productivity, sustainability and technology-driven manufacturing, global machinery leaders are playing an increasingly important role. In this interview, Mark Smith, Deputy VP Sales Business Unit Warp Knitting, Karl Mayer, speaks with Divya Shetty about Karl Mayer’s contribution to the evolution of warp knitting and warp preparation technologies. The discussion explores the company’s high-speed machinery, smart operating solutions, local service capabilities and training initiatives in India.

Karl Mayer has been one of the leading names in German textile machinery for decades. How has the company contributed to the global advancement of warp knitting and warp preparation technologies?

Karl Mayer has always set the pace for innovation. Just think of the development of Piezo Jacquard technology and, later, the string bar system, both of which revolutionised patterning in lace raschel machines. Another milestone was the introduction of carbon technology in warp knitting machines, significantly improving temperature stability.

Our latest innovations focus on increasing efficiency, flexibility and ease of operation. Thanks to highly advanced technology, our HKS 2-SE is the fastest tricot machine in the world. The trend toward larger working widths further enhances machine productivity. Warp knitting is already the most efficient textile manufacturing technology compared to weaving and knitting, and our record-breaking machine speeds make it even more attractive.

In addition, the versatility of lappings and usable yarns enables the production of an exceptionally wide range of fabrics. Warp knitting machines can produce both woven-like articles and fabrics more commonly associated with weft knitting. Furthermore, the expansion and differentiation of our product portfolio, including the HKS PLUS models, provide customers with even greater flexibility.

We are also making operation easier through the development of smart solutions. Examples include the Spring Motion Assistant, which allows guide bars to be unhooked quickly and without tools, and a new adjustment mimic that enables precise and straightforward sinker lever settings, making adjustments so simple that they can be carried out even while wearing a suit.

In warp preparation, we have established a strong reputation with the world’s most advanced sizing machine. Featuring a completely new sizing concept, the PROSIZE achieves outstanding results in terms of efficiency, sizing quality and sustainability.

In addition, our MULTI-MATIC has revolutionised the production of pattern chains. This unique warp sampling machine is so efficient that it makes the production of short to medium-length warp beams economically viable.

Our PROWARP HT sectional warping machine delivers outstanding warping quality and productivity, making it the ideal solution for manufacturers aiming to establish themselves in the technical textiles sector.

How is Karl Mayer supporting Indian textile manufacturers in improving productivity, product quality and production efficiency?

India is one of the most important markets for warp knitting worldwide, with strong growth in both traditional textile applications and technical textiles. Karl Mayer supports Indian manufacturers by providing highly productive and reliable machine technology that helps them increase output, maintain consistent quality and optimise resource efficiency.

Beyond machinery, we offer comprehensive support through local sales and service teams, technical consulting and training programs, for example in Surat, right where our customers are. Karl Mayer Academy in Surat contributes significantly to skills development in the Indian warp knitting sector with training courses ranging from technical basics to management training.

Our Care Solutions offers ensure maximum machine availability with digital services such as Remote Support flat for efficient remote diagnosis and maintenance, and a dashboard for efficient performance monitoring of the machines.

Our support enables our customers to reduce downtime, improve process transparency and shorten the time from product development to market launch.

We also work closely with Indian textile producers to develop innovative fabrics for applications such as fashion &apparel, home textiles, and technical textiles. In particular, our global Textile Innovation Centers are places for exchange, creativity, and the joint development of textile innovations.

By combining advanced warp knitting technology and application expertise, we help our customers enhance competitiveness, improve production efficiency and respond more quickly to changing market demands.

In India, we currently see particularly strong demand in technical textiles, driven by investments in infrastructure, mobility and renewable energy. The weft insertion fabrics produced on the WEFTTRONIC® II G are highly sought after for road and railway construction applications. The non-crimp fabrics manufactured on the MAX GLASS ECO are bestsellers for composites used in wind energy mills and in the mass transportation sector, for example in train manufacturing.

Another important growth segment is the fashion & apparel and sportswear market, where manufacturers are looking for innovative, lightweight and functional fabrics that meet both domestic and international demand. The development is moving toward the processing of functional yarns, especially man-made fibers, and therefore toward warp knitting as the most efficient technology for processing these materials into textile surfaces. The trend toward functional fabrics for apparel, athleisure and sportswear is encouraging many manufacturers to move away from simple net textiles, traditionally used for conventional garments and embroidery grounds, and toward high-quality semi-stretch and elastic warp-knitted fabrics made from filament yarns.

Home textiles also remain a key area, supported by India’s strong export orientation and the growing demand for premium-quality textile products.

In warp preparation, customers are increasingly investing in technologies that deliver higher efficiency, consistent quality and optimised production processes, including our MULTI-MATIC®, PROWARP® and PROSIZE®. We provide the complete range of warp preparation technologies and services from a single source. Our customers in India greatly appreciate this comprehensive approach.

German textile machinery is known for precision, reliability and innovation. How does Karl Mayer maintain these strengths while adapting its solutions to the needs of Indian customers?

KARL Mayer combines German technological excellence with a “global expertise, local support” approach. We maintain the traditional strengths of German textile machinery, namely precision, reliability and continuous innovation while combining them with a strong local presence in India. We operate close to our customers through our dedicated Indian location with service center, technical teams and Academy, ensuring that global technology is adapted to local market requirements.

At the same time, Karl Mayer works closely with Indian manufacturers to understand their production requirements, fabric trends and cost considerations. Through local training programs, machine optimisation services and fabric development support, we help customers maximise productivity while maintaining the high quality and efficiency standards associated with German engineering.

With rising focus on sustainability, energy efficiency and cost optimisation, how are Karl Mayer’s technologies helping textile mills reduce waste, improve resource use and become more competitive?

Sustainability, energy efficiency and cost competitiveness have become key priorities for textile manufacturers worldwide, including in India. At Karl Mayer, we support these goals through technologies that help customers produce more with fewer resources while maintaining high product quality. Our latest machine generations are designed for highest productivity. Particularly in warp preparation, reducing energy consumption is a key focus area for us, for example through solutions such as CASCADE®, which significantly lowers energy consumption in drying processes through intelligent steam recycling.

Furthermore, advanced technical solutions and process optimisation features help reduce waste, minimise material losses and ensure consistent production quality. This not only lowers operating costs but also improves overall equipment effectiveness.

In addition, we support customers in developing innovative fabric structures that use materials more efficiently while meeting demanding performance requirements. By combining productivity, quality and sustainability, we help textile mills strengthen their competitiveness and prepare for the future in an increasingly demanding market environment.
